Mosses are an essential, though often overlooked, component of the UK’s flora. They play a vital role in regulating water, stabilizing soil, and supporting biodiversity. From woodlands and bogs to urban environments, mosses are adaptable and resilient, thriving in habitats where other plants struggle. Their ecological importance, coupled with their contribution to the beauty and complexity of British landscapes, makes them a key player in the health and sustainability of the natural environment. As the UK continues to prioritize conservation and habitat restoration, the protection and appreciation of mosses will be integral to preserving the country’s rich ecological heritage.
